Commission This role is responsible for driving business growth, developing high-performing sales professionals, and overseeing consultative sales efforts to match clients with home care services that meet their needs. The Sales Manager will play a critical role in achieving revenue goals while supporting Honor’s mission of delivering exceptional in-home care. As a Sales Manager, you foster a customer‑centric culture, ensuring your team is empathetic, service‑oriented, and dedicated to meeting client needs. You lead by example, emphasizing active listening and clear communication to help customers find the right support. With a strong belief in and advocacy for our services, you empower your team to confidently demonstrate their value to others. Responsibilities Lead, mentor, and motivate the sales team to exceed performance objectives and be a key driver of talent development for the sales team, including tailored coaching and personalized growth plans. Monitor sales metrics and analyze trends to ensure consistent results and drive revenue and achieve team quotas. Demonstrate ability to improve individual and team performance results through coaching. Use CRM data and performance metrics to drive targeted coaching and optimize team conversion. Achieve all performance targets as determined by the company. Effectively interview, hire, and train high‑performing sales representatives. Responsible for creating a team culture that starts with the client and works backwards. Manage day‑to‑day sales performance of all team members and deliver timely feedback on results. Drive accountability and consistent performance management for results within the team. Manage day‑to‑day operational processes while assessing effectiveness and making recommendations for improvement. Responsible for identifying and addressing inefficiencies in sales processes and tools. Conduct regular coaching, training, and delivery of performance feedback to team members to enhance their skills and productivity. Maintain high employee engagement in a remote work environment. Ensure correct usage and optimization of CRM and other sales applications for data‑driven decision‑making for sales success. Reports directly to the Sr. Sales Manager and has a 1:15 ratio of employees to lead, mentor, motivate and conduct performance management. To succeed in the role, you’ll need: An understanding of the aging population, their needs, and a genuine passion for connecting them with the right support. Experience in home healthcare, senior care, or a related industry is highly beneficial, but not required. Proven ability to lead a high‑volume sales environment, ensuring the team effectively manages 75‑90 calls per day while maintaining quality customer interactions. A passion for sales leadership and a dedication to delivering exceptional service through a consultative approach. The ability to create a client focused, positive, and empathetic sales culture that delivers top notch service and outcomes. The ability to analyze sales metrics, use tools effectively, and make strategic decisions based on data insights. 2+ years leading a quota‑carrying inside sales team with full accountability for performance metrics. Demonstrated success coaching team members to exceed KPIs in a high‑volume, consultative sales environment. Use CRM data and performance metrics to drive targeted coaching and optimize team conversion. Education/Experience Requirements Completion of 4‑year b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ience. 2+ years of inside sales management experience preferred. 3+ years of sales experience. Remote leadership experience preferred. Strong leadership qualities with the demonstrated ability to coach, develop and motivate a large team. Experience executing sales plans and reviewing metrics. Demonstrated ability to implement and train sales teams in strategic selling techniques. Ability to work some evenings and weekends. The annual base pay range for this role is $73,000 - $75,000. This role is eligible for a sales bonus target of $25,000. Individual compensation will be commensurate with the candidate's experience and qualifications. Base pay is just a part of our total rewards program. Honor offers equity and 401K with up to a 4% match. We provide medical, dental and vision coverage including zero cost plans for employees. Short Term Disability, Long Term Disability and Life Insurance are fully employer paid with a voluntary additional Life Insurance option.
